Elixir + Dynamo Quick Setup

This project helps you to get up and running quickly with Erlang, Elixir, and Dynamo.

It currently uses Chef to set everything up.

Summary of steps:

  1. Install pre-reqs
  2. Clone repo
  3. Start build

Enjoy Elixr + Dynamo!

Usage

To use install http://www.opscode.com/chef/install/ on centos 6 or ubuntu 13.04

Usually that simply means:

curl -L https://www.opscode.com/chef/install.sh | sudo bash

Install GIT if it is not already installed:

  • Ubuntu/Debian: sudo apt-get install -y git
  • Centos: sudo yum install -y git

Download this repo with git clone https://github.com/codecafe/coolaid.git

Edit the coolaid/recipe.rb to specify the versions, branches, tags for the software.

Then let Chef do the rest by running sudo chef-apply coolaid/recipe.rb
